Provincial
Senior Championships in Moose Jaw
The provincial senior open
was held June 19 – 20, 2004 at the Moose Jaw Tennis Club. This was a great
event with many of the top senior players participating. Lakewood Indoor Tennis
Centre head pro Leo Liendo captured both the Men’s over 30 singles title
and Men’s over 40 singles title. The men’s over 50 category was
won by Don Axtell of Regina, while the women’s over 35 event was won by
Norine Auramenko of Fort Q’Appelle.
Final Results:
- Men’s over 30
singles event: Leo Liendo, Saskatoon def. Mashairo Ozawa, Saskatoon 6-3, 6-1
- Men’s over 40
singles event: Leo Liendo, Saskatoon def. Lloyd Rey, Saskatoon 6-0, 6-1
- Men’s over 30
consolation: Blair Schlosser, Regina def. Gerard Osicki, Melville 8-5
- Men’s over 40
consolation: Tim McMahon, Regina def. Craig Hoge 8-5
- Men’s 35/40 Mixed
Doubles: Reta Derksen / Lloyd Rey, Saskatoon def. Norine Auramenko / Tom Turgeon,
Fort Q’Appelle 7-5, 6-1
- Men’s 50, 55,
60 Singles: Don Axtell of Regina was the champion
- Women’s over
35 Singles: Norine Auramenko of Fort Q’Appelle was the champion
- Men’s over 35
doubles: Mashairo Ozawa / Paul Ferraro, Saskatoon were the champions
- Men’s over 50,
55, 60 Mixed doubles: Don Axtell / Glayne Axtell were the champions
- Men’s over 45
doubles: Lloyd Rey / Paul Ferraro, Saskatoon were the champions
- Men’s over 50,
55, 60 doubles: Tom Turgeon, Fort Q’Appelle / Don Axtell, Regina were
the champions.
- Women’s 45, 55,
60 doubles: Norine Auramenko, Fort Q’Appelle / Glayne Axtell, Regina
were the champions.
